wanted the hood star, so I got the Luxury model. and changed the grill (bumper had to come off - grill was pop riveted to it) also added lower led fogs

no upgrade to the bumper, but you have to remove it to seperate the factory grill from it - the bottom of the grill is attached to the bumper by rivets.
